Identifies the nature, causes, and victims of rape, discusses common misconceptions about it, and offers advice on healing from sexual assault.
Gr 7 Up-Coppin stresses two points: that rape is about power and violence, not about sex, and that the victim is never at fault. She refutes common societal myths that minimize it and advises readers about preventive measures in various settings. She also discusses the possibilities and practicalities of resistance to an attack. An excellent chapter outlines medical and legal steps that may be taken in the aftermath of rape. Coppin examines the ups and downs of what can be a lengthy healing process that often requires professional assistance as well as the support and love of family and friends. A few average-quality, color and black-and-white photographs are scattered throughout. There is much valuable information in this title that is sure to prompt class discussion.-Libby K.
